What to Do After a Car Accident in Westminster
- Call 911 – Get emergency help and file a police report.
- Exchange Information – Collect details from the other driver and any witnesses.
- Take Photos & Videos – Document the scene, vehicle damage, and visible injuries.
- Seek Medical Attention – Some injuries, such as whiplash or concussions, may not appear right away.

What Compensation Can You Recover After a Westminster Car Accident?
We fight to recover maximum compensation for:
- Medical expenses (hospital visits, surgery, rehabilitation, therapy)
- Lost wages if you are unable to work due to injuries
- Pain and suffering from physical and emotional trauma
- Property damage for vehicle repairs or replacement
- Future medical care for long-term or permanent injuries
- Mileage & transportation costs for doctor appointments

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Accidents in Westminster
How long do I have to file a car accident claim in Colorado?
Colorado law gives you three years from the accident date to file a personal injury lawsuit. However, acting quickly helps preserve evidence and strengthens your case.
What if the at-fault driver was uninsured?
If the driver who hit you doesn’t have insurance, you may still recover compensation through your own uninsured/underinsured motorist (UM/UIM) coverage. Our attorneys can assist with filing a claim.
Can I recover damages if I was partially at fault?
Yes. Colorado follows a modified comparative negligence rule, meaning you can recover damages as long as you are less than 50% at fault. Your compensation will be reduced by your percentage of fault.
